SOUTH West Water has announced that the average water bill is going up by one per cent – above the current rate of inflation which is running at virtually zero.

The water company said the average household bill for water and sewerage services in the region would be £488 in 2016/17 compared with £483 in the current financial year.

The exact new charges paid by customers from April 1 will vary according to the services they use, their tariff, the rateable value of their property or the amount of water they consume.
